Primary processing software plays a massive role for US meat processing businesses in managing various components of the meat processing plants.
Primary processing software typically includes features for animal tracking, inventory management, production monitoring, and quality control, and often integrates with data analytics.

Managing a large-scale meat processing facility requires maintaining impeccable organization and ensuring the production of high-quality safe meat products.
Primary processing software enables efficient animal tracking by capturing key data from reception to harvest. Using methods like RFID or barcodes, it assigns unique identifiers, monitors movement and health, and records milestones. The software integrates seamlessly with ERP or WMS for accurate and streamlined tracking, ensuring traceability and safety in the processing workflow.

Primary processing software ensures food safety compliance through real-time monitoring, precise traceability, and comprehensive documentation of processing activities. Quality control features maintain consistent standards, and automated alerts notify personnel of potential issues for swift corrective action. Robust reporting tools generate detailed compliance reports, facilitating regulatory audits. By integrating these measures, the software supports a proactive and regulatory-compliant approach to food safety in the processing workflow.

A Warehouse Management System (WMS) is software designed to optimize and streamline warehouse operations, such as inventory management, order fulfillment, and tracking. It is important because it helps businesses improve efficiency, accuracy, and productivity while reducing costs and errors.

A customized Warehouse Management System (WMS) designed for meat storage and distribution can make your operations more efficient. It ensures that meat products are stored at the right temperatures and provides real-time tracking from receiving to distribution, reducing errors and improving order fulfillment. The system helps with quick and precise tracking for regulatory compliance and recalls. By optimizing warehouse space, prioritizing tasks based on product shelf life, and integrating quality control measures, the WMS ensures efficient storage and distribution of high-quality meat products. With automation for repetitive tasks and real-time analytics, it streamlines operations and allows for scalability as your business grows.
Meat traceability software plays a crucial role in meeting regulatory requirements and ensuring food safety by providing a comprehensive system for tracking the origin, processing, and distribution of meat products. It enables quick and precise identification of each batch or lot, facilitating compliance with regulations related to labeling, documentation, and recalls. In case of a food safety issue, the software allows for swift traceability, helping pinpoint affected products and preventing their distribution. Overall, meat traceability software enhances transparency, accountability, and adherence to regulatory standards, contributing to a safer and more regulated food supply chain.
